Hotel Massimo D'Azeglio, Rome
Via Cavour 18, RomeHotel Massimo D'Azeglio is a stunning, four-star hotel in a fantastic location in downtown Rome (Roma). This hotel, which has 197 well-proportioned rooms spread over five floors, has been tastefully decorated in a classic style and adorned with beautiful paintings and antiques. This Rome hotel can boast as its former guests the King of Serbia, Benito Mussolini, and Louis Armstrong, and staff will proudly tell guests of the hotel's long and fascinating history. Each of the bedrooms has beautiful wooden flooring, air conditioning, safety deposit box, hairdryer and satellite TV, and has been thoroughly soundproofed to ensure guests get the most comfortable night's sleep possible in this busy city. The wonderful restaurant at Massimo D'Azeglio offers true gastronomic indulgence and is one of the most famous in the city, but guests can chose a far simpler snack for the hotel's sumptuously furnished bar if they prefer.
This hotel in Rome is only a short walk from the Termini station, from which trains regularly depart for Leonardo da Vinci airport. You don't need to hire a car in Rome - guests can reach sights such as the Colosseum and Trevi Fountain within half an hour from the hotel by foot, and the Metro (underground) services are a great way to get around. Visitors must leave at least one day to travel over to the awe-inspiring St Peter's and the Vatican City, a sovereign state since 1929, and home to the Vatican Museums.
